About this experience
Start your trip to Cairo the smart way with the city's most affordable private airport transfer. Our service guarantees a professional, comfortable, and stress-free ride from Cairo International Airport (CAI) directly to your hotel in Cairo or Giza. Avoid the hassle of airport taxi queues and the stress of haggling. Enjoy a fixed, transparent price and a reliable service that ensures you start your Egyptian adventure on the right foot.

Highly reliable and very professional service
Excellent airport pickup service. Everything was seamless, even though our flight was delayed by five hours. The team stayed on top of the delay and re-arranged for the driver to return without any issues. Communication was clear, and the pickup was smooth and stress-free. Highly reliable and very professional service.
